The Inconel 600 Bars produced by this manufacturer in Dubai, UAE, are primarily composed of nickel (about 72%), chromium (14–17%), and iron (6–10%), along with small amounts of manganese, silicon, copper, and carbon. This distinctive blend provides them with outstanding resistance to corrosion and oxidation, particularly in acidic and alkaline environments. Mechanically, these bars showcase high tensile strength, superior yield strength, and excellent creep resistance, even when exposed to high temperatures for extended periods. Their metallurgical stability and toughness make them incredibly durable for demanding engineering and industrial applications.

| Grade | Ni | Cr | Fe | C | Mn | S | Si | Cu |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Inconel 600 | 72.0 min | 14.0 – 17.0 | 6.0 – 10.0 | 0.15 max | 1.0 max | 0.015 max | 0.5 max | 0.5 max |
| Density | Melting Point | Tensile Strength |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) | Elongation |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 8.47 g/cm3 | 1413 °C (2580 °F) | Psi – 95,000 , MPa – 655 | Psi – 45,000 , MPa – 310 | 40 % |

Inconel 600 Bars from this Dubai-based manufacturer are widely utilized in industries that require exceptional heat and corrosion resistance. They play a crucial role in chemical processing plants, power generation units, heat treatment equipment, and furnace components, thanks to their ability to endure extreme conditions. These bars are also essential in aerospace, marine, and nuclear sectors, where reliability and durability are paramount. Furthermore, they find applications in environments involving carburizing atmospheres, cryogenic operations, and pressure vessels. Their versatility, strength, and resilience against harsh conditions make them a go-to choice for a variety of industrial applications.
